1 package android.media.update; 2 3 import android.graphics.Bitmap; 4 import android.media.MediaMetadata2; 5 import android.media.MediaMetadata2.Builder; 6 import android.media.Rating2; 7 import android.os.Bundle; 8 9 import java.util.Set; 10 11 /** 12 * @hide 13 */ 14 public interface MediaMetadata2Provider { containsKey_impl(String key)15 boolean containsKey_impl(String key); getText_impl(String key)16 CharSequence getText_impl(String key); getMediaId_impl()17 String getMediaId_impl(); getString_impl(String key)18 String getString_impl(String key); getLong_impl(String key)19 long getLong_impl(String key); getRating_impl(String key)20 Rating2 getRating_impl(String key); toBundle_impl()21 Bundle toBundle_impl(); keySet_impl()22 Set<String> keySet_impl(); size_impl()23 int size_impl(); getBitmap_impl(String key)24 Bitmap getBitmap_impl(String key); getFloat_impl(String key)25 float getFloat_impl(String key); getExtras_impl()26 Bundle getExtras_impl(); 27 28 interface BuilderProvider { putText_impl(String key, CharSequence value)29 Builder putText_impl(String key, CharSequence value); putString_impl(String key, String value)30 Builder putString_impl(String key, String value); putLong_impl(String key, long value)31 Builder putLong_impl(String key, long value); putRating_impl(String key, Rating2 value)32 Builder putRating_impl(String key, Rating2 value); putBitmap_impl(String key, Bitmap value)33 Builder putBitmap_impl(String key, Bitmap value); putFloat_impl(String key, float value)34 Builder putFloat_impl(String key, float value); setExtras_impl(Bundle bundle)35 Builder setExtras_impl(Bundle bundle); build_impl()36 MediaMetadata2 build_impl(); 37 } 38 } 39